Core text within women's studies degrees and women's issue options within a wide range of degree level and vocational courses. Also suitable for disability studies courses, social policy courses and health studies/sciences. Feminist Perspectives on Disability provides a much needed synthesis of the ideas in two high profile fields, feminism and disability studies. It is written by an experienced researcher and teacher and will not only prove a valuable addition to the series but will also make an important contribution in its own right to the development of theory and practice in these two fields. *Important contribution in its own rights to the development of theory and practice on a key topic in Feminist studies. *Combines theory with practice to give readers a balanced view of the subject matter. *Pedagogical features such as case studies, boxes, chapter summaries engage the reader, provoke critical thinking and allow for more thorough comprehension of the content.

Barbara Fawcett

Barbara Fawcett is Professor of Social Work and Policy Studies at the University of Sydney. And Honorary Research Professor at the University of Bradford. Previously she was Head of the Department of Social Sciences and Humanities at the University of Bradford.

To date, she has published eight books and her research interests include the interface between theory, policy and practice in the fields of mental health, disability, postmodern feminism, community work and action research.
